Transaction 2594536eb862aed5cd4242fd4e86cfca6bde931a783d0b667ef2d06d7711d121

1 Input
2 Outputs
  • 2594536eb862aed5cd4242fd4e86cfca6bde931a783d0b667ef2d06d7711d121:0
  • value  37955607
    address  16XmYVrDn6GbMwvBunSTHNk9yikxmYtN5j
  • 2594536eb862aed5cd4242fd4e86cfca6bde931a783d0b667ef2d06d7711d121:1
  • value  12486131
    address  18dLUupyL5xbkjQA5AEYfgxoBTTDMYGrK3